Scheme 18: FRONT TOE ADJUSTMENT

  1. Start the engine and center the steering wheel.
  2. Turn the engine off. Hold the steering wheel in the straight-ahead position using a suitable holding device.
  3. Check the toe settings following the equipment manufacturer's instructions.
  4. Remove the steering gear bellows clamp(s). NOTE: Do not allow the steering gear bellows to twist when the front wheel spindle tie-rod is rotated.
  5. Loosen the tie-rod end jam nut(s). Clean and lubricate the nut(s) and front wheel spindle tie-rod threads.
  6. Rotate the front wheel spindle tie-rods to increase or decrease the front toe.
  7. Tighten the tie-rod end jam nut(s) to 40 N.m {4.0 kgf.m, 30 ft.lbf}. CAUTION: Hold the tie-rod end stationary with a wrench while tightening the nut, or damage to the boot can occur. NOTE: Do not disturb the toe settings while tightening the nut(s).
  8. Install the steering gear bellows clamp(s).
  9. Check the toe settings. Follow the equipment manufacturer's instructions.
  10. Re-calibrate the steering wheel position sensor. See «STEERING SYSTEM»(ref-373110-S38036369002010100600000) .

Scheme 21: CAMBER AND CASTER ADJUSTMENT

  1. With the vehicle in NEUTRAL, position it on a hoist. See «LIFTING»(ref-373073-S06960946762010100600000) .
  2. Remove the 4 front strut upper mounting bracket nuts.
  3. Push the front strut mounting bracket downward and turn it to the desired position to set the camber and caster. Both camber and caster for the front suspension are adjustable. See Steps 4 and 5 .
  4. Use the following table for LH side camber and or caster adjustment. NOTE: Notice the position of the strut rod in each position. Difference From Standard Position (LH Side) CAMBER AND CASTER ANGLE REFERENCE CHART Position Camber Angle Change Caster Angle Change 1 Increase by 0.38 degrees Decrease by 0.39 degrees 2 Not Affected Decrease by 0.39 degrees 3 Baseline Reference Baseline Reference 4 Increase by 0.38 degrees Not Affected
  5. Use the following table for the RH side camber and or caster adjustment. NOTE: Notice the position of the strut rod in each position. Difference From Standard Position (RH Side) CAMBER AND CASTER ANGLE REFERENCE CHART Position Camber Angle Change Caster Angle Change 1 Decrease by 0.38 degrees Decrease by 0.39 degrees 2 Not Affected Decrease by 0.39 degrees 3 Baseline Reference Baseline Reference 4 Decrease by 0.38 degrees Not Affected
  6. Install the 4 front strut upper mounting bracket nuts. Tighten to 40 N.m {4.1 kgf.m, 30 ft.lbf}.
  7. Re-calibrate the steering wheel position sensor. See «STEERING SYSTEM»(ref-373110-S38036369002010100600000) .

Scheme 24: Camber - Negative and Positive

Camber is the vertical tilt of the wheel when viewed from the front. Camber can be positive or negative and has a direct effect on tire wear.
